A 24V lithium battery is a type of rechargeable battery specifically designed to power electric bikes. Lithium batteries are known for their light weight and high energy density compared to lead-acid or other traditional battery types. This makes them ideal for e-bike applications, where minimizing weight while maintaining optimal performance is critical.
To understand how these batteries work, it is essential to know the basics of lithium-ion technology. A lithium battery comprises two electrodes, an anode and a cathode, separated by an electrolyte. During charging, lithium ions move from the anode to the cathode, storing energy. When discharging, these ions return to the anode, releasing electrical energy to power the e-bike.
When selecting a 24V lithium battery for your electric bike, several factors must be considered:
The capacity of a battery, usually measured in Amp-hours (Ah), indicates how much energy it can store. A higher Ah rating means a longer range per charge—all of which translates to more enjoyable rides without worrying about running out of power.
Choose a battery from renowned brands known for reliability and quality. Reading product reviews can guide you to make informed decisions.
A robust BMS is critical as it protects the battery from overcharging, over-discharging, and short-circuiting, ultimately enhancing its lifespan and safety.
The dimensions of the battery should fit the frame of your e-bike. Ensure that you don’t compromise on space or weight, as this could affect your riding experience.
While it might be tempting to go for cheaper options, investing in a quality battery can save you money and hassle in the long run. Look for batteries that offer warranties to ensure quality and customer support in case issues arise.
Maintaining your lithium battery is essential for maximizing its longevity and performance. Here are a few tips:
It is best to recharge the battery regularly. Lithium batteries are not prone to the “memory effect” seen in other battery types, so it’s okay to charge them after short rides, keeping them topped up.
While lithium batteries are resilient, try to avoid discharging them below 20%. Deep discharges can diminish overall battery life significantly.
Heat can adversely affect battery performance and lifespan. Store your battery in a cool, dry place when not in use to preserve its health.
When charging, ensure the battery remains in a safe temperature range, and stop charging if it gets too hot.
Disposing of lithium batteries requires caution as they contain hazardous materials. Always recycle your old or damaged batteries through local recycling centers or programs that specialize in battery recycling.
